Roca - MAX wins 2009 BC Mining and Sustainability Award / TSX-V: ROK

VANCOUVER, April 1 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Roca Mines Inc. (TSX-V: ROK) ("Roca") is proud to announce that the MAX Molybdenum Mine has won the 2009 Mining and Sustainability Award, presented by the Honourable Randy Hawes, Minister of State for Mining, and Pierre Gratton, President of the Mining Association of British Columbia.

The award recognizes commitment to mining and mineral development that meets the growing needs of all communities while maintaining a healthy environment and vibrant economy for present and future generations. Scott Broughton, President and CEO of Roca accepted the award on behalf of all employees, contractors, suppliers, local communities and management who have all helped to make the mine a success. Roca also thanks the Ministry of Energy Mines and Petroleum Resources and the Ministry of Environment for their ongoing support of the MAX Molybdenum Mine.

Roca is also pleased to announce the appointment of Mr. Robert W. Chambers, P.Eng. to the position of Vice President, Environment and Sustainability. He will be responsible for environmental and development planning for all of Roca's operations and project sites. Mr. Chambers is a geotechnical engineer with over 20 years experience in site assessment, design and environmental aspects of tailings, mine rock and water management for mining projects. He has worked on projects in British Columbia, Yukon, Northwest Territories, Manitoba, Saskatchewan, Ontario, United States, Mexico, Peru, Chile, Indonesia, Ireland, Slovakia, Papua New Guinea and the Philippines.

Mr. Chambers has a Bachelor of Applied Science degree in Geological Engineering and a Master of Engineering in Civil Engineering from the University of British Columbia. Mr. Chambers is a member of the Association of Professional Engineers and Geoscientists of British Columbia.
